The π0 e+e- and η μ+ μ- Decays Revisited

Abstract

The rare π0 e+e- and η μ+μ- decays are calculated in different schemes, which are seen to be essentially equivalent to and produce the same results as conventional Vector-Meson Dominance. We obtain the theoretical predictions B(π0 e+e-) = (6.41 0.19)× 10-8 and B(η μ+μ-) = (1.14 +0.06 -0.03) × 10-5 in agreement with recent experimental data.
